A collection of letters belonging to Grant Mills from the 1930s
& 1940s before Lakewood this very interesting account of his
life through letters from (Herbert Swett founder of Lakewood),
Elizabeth Libby Swett, Elizabeth Swett to grant, letters from
Agents, including: Moss Hart, Elliott Nugent, Owen Davis, etc.
Love letters and telegram from Sally Rand (fan dancer), letter
and telegram from G.W. Payne, Rudy Vallee, Violet Heming w/divorce
papers, Paul Kelly while in prison, collection of letters from
Mary (Betsy) Rogers (daughter of Will), also many celebrity telegrams,
actor contracts, Playbills, and clippings. Large lot of scripts
& plays by Frank Morgan aka Grant Mills, some published, some
not. Large photograph collection to be sold as one lot. Early
1900s to 1950s of stage & screen actors and actresses. Some
of the identified photos are: Grant Mills, Jean Davis, Sally Rand,
Vincent Price, Frank Morgan, Mary Betsy Rogers, Owen Davis Jr.,
Keenan Wynn, Hume Croyn, Clark Gable, Ed Wynn, Humphrey Bogart,
Gloria Wood, Helen Hayes, Edward G. Robinson, Violet Hemming,
Basil Rathbone and more! Also cast photos from "Once in a
Lifetime", "Crime", and "Under Fire",
along with others unidentified at this time.
